Understanding the Units: Kilometers and Miles
Before diving into the conversion, let's solidify our understanding of the units involved. Kilometers (km) and miles (mi) are both units of length, measuring distance. The key difference lies in their magnitude:
-
Kilometer (km): A unit of length in the metric system, equal to 1000 meters. It's widely used in most of the world for expressing distances on roads, maps, and other applications.
-
Mile (mi): A unit of length in the imperial system, historically defined differently across various countries but now standardized internationally. It's prevalent in the United States, the United Kingdom, and a few other countries.
The significant difference between these units necessitates a conversion factor when comparing or calculating distances.
The Conversion Factor: Bridging the Gap Between Kilometers and Miles
The crucial element in converting kilometers to miles is the conversion factor. One kilometer is approximately equal to 0.621371 miles. This means that for every kilometer, you have 0.621371 miles. This factor allows us to translate distances expressed in kilometers to their equivalent in miles.
Converting 220 Kilometers to Miles Per Hour: The Calculation
The problem states "220 kilometers," implying a distance. However, the desired unit is "miles per hour," which is a speed or velocity. This requires clarification. We can interpret this in two ways:
1. Average Speed over a Specific Time: If the 220 kilometers represent a distance traveled in a certain amount of time (e.g., 2 hours), we can calculate the average speed. For example:
- If the distance is 220 km covered in 2 hours, the average speed is 220 km/2 hours = 110 km/h.
Now, to convert this speed to mph:
110 km/h * 0.621371 mi/km ≈ 68.35 mph
2. Instantaneous Speed: If "220 kilometers" represents an instantaneous speed (unlikely, given that speed is typically measured in units of distance/time), we already have the value in km/h. The conversion is straightforward:
220 km/h * 0.621371 mi/km ≈ 136.70 mph
Practical Applications of the Conversion
Understanding how to convert 220 kilometers to miles per hour and similar conversions has several practical uses:
-
International Travel: When traveling internationally, understanding the speed limits and distances in different units is essential for safe driving. Being able to quickly convert speeds helps avoid exceeding speed limits or misjudging travel times.
-
Navigation Systems: Many GPS devices and navigation apps provide distances in both kilometers and miles. Knowing the conversion allows you to readily understand the distances shown, regardless of the units used.
-
Automotive Engineering: Car manufacturers often test and specify performance metrics (top speed, fuel efficiency) in both metric and imperial units to cater to different markets. Conversion is crucial for comparing specifications across various vehicles.
-
Aviation: In aviation, speeds are commonly expressed in knots (nautical miles per hour). Conversions between kilometers per hour, miles per hour, and knots are essential for flight planning, navigation, and air traffic control.
-
Scientific Research: Many scientific studies involve data from different sources using varying units of measurement. Accurate conversion is paramount for consistent and meaningful analysis.
Beyond the Basics: Understanding Dimensional Analysis
Converting units goes beyond simple multiplication by a conversion factor. Dimensional analysis is a powerful technique for ensuring the accuracy of unit conversions and solving more complex problems involving multiple units. It involves tracking the units during calculations to ensure that they cancel out correctly, leaving you with the desired unit.
Common Conversion Errors and How to Avoid Them
Even with a straightforward conversion, errors can occur:
-
Incorrect Conversion Factor: Using the wrong conversion factor is a common mistake. Always double-check the conversion factor to ensure accuracy.
-
Unit Cancellation: Failure to properly cancel units in dimensional analysis can lead to incorrect results. Pay close attention to how units cancel out during calculations.
-
Significant Figures: Maintain consistent significant figures throughout the conversion process to avoid inaccuracies in the final result.
-
Misinterpreting the Problem: As shown earlier, clarifying whether "220 kilometers" refers to a distance or a speed is crucial before starting the conversion.
